CCDC CCDC is a leading provider of structural knowledge bases, and computer science applications for pharmaceutical, agrochemical and materials development. Origin in the Department of Chemistry at the University of Cambridge, the CCDC is now a fully independent institution constituted as a non-profit organization and a registered charity since 1989. The CCDC compile and distribute the Cambridge Structural Database (CSD), the world’s repository of experimentally determined organic and organometallic crystal structures and the associated software applications, including gold and Relibase +. The CCDC also has a strong track record in basic research to more than 700 peer-reviewed publications.
